What is the function of the prostate?" role="heading" aria-level="2
The prostate is a small, walnut-sized gland that is located below the bladder and wraps around the upper part of the urethra. Its primary function is to produce most of the fluid that comprises semen ( 1 ). Three main conditions can occur in the prostate, including ( 1, 4, 5, 6 ): Acute or chronic prostatitis.
Where is the prostate located in the body?" role="heading" aria-level="2
It's supposed to be about the shape and size of a walnut. It rests below your bladder and in front of your rectum. It surrounds part of the urethra, the tube in your penis that carries pee from your bladder. The prostate helps make some of the fluid in semen, which carries sperm from your testicles when you ejaculate.
What are the three main conditions affecting the prostate?" role="heading" aria-level="2
The prostate is prone to three main conditions: Prostatitis: infection or inflammation of the prostate; Ben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H): aging-related enlargement of the prostate gland; and Prostate cancer: the growth of cancerous cells inside the prostate, which may break out of the gland and affect other parts of the body.
